(57) [Abstract] [Purpose] The complexity of the structure and the bulkiness of the shape are suppressed to prevent the deterioration of the mobility of the cutting tool. [Structure] A tile 4 as a decorative material is attached to a concrete wall surface 2, and a dustproof member 8 for preventing scattering of cutting dust D due to drilling of a drill member 6 is provided on the surface of the tile 4.
Is attached. The dustproof member 8 is a rubber-based cover member 1 having a shape that covers the scattering area of the cutting dust D during cutting.
4, a water-absorbing dust collecting member 16 which is detachably provided on the inner surface of the cover member 14, and a plurality of supporting members 18 which are provided on the outer edge portion of the cover member 14.

この考案は、コンクリート、タイル、石材等に穿孔ないし溝切りする場合に用 いられる防塵部材に関するものである。 The present invention relates to a dustproof member used when perforating or grooving concrete, tiles, stones and the like.

【0002】[0002]

【従来の技術】[Prior art]

コンクリート等に穿孔する場合には、例えば先端に切削刃を有するドリル部材 を工具本体に内蔵された電動モータ等の駆動源で回転駆動する構造の穿孔工具が 用いられ、切削時の摩擦熱による切削刃の劣化を抑制するために、空冷、水冷あ るいはその中間ともいえる噴霧形態のミスト冷却による冷却方式が使用条件に応 じて採用されている。 When drilling in concrete, for example, a drilling tool with a cutting blade at the tip is driven to rotate by a drive source such as an electric motor built into the tool body. In order to prevent blade deterioration, a cooling method using mist cooling in the form of spray, which can be air-cooled, water-cooled, or in between, is adopted depending on the operating conditions.

【0003】 上記冷却方式のうち、水冷方式の場合には切削屑の飛散はほとんど生じないが 、ぬかるみを来すために泥水汚れを嫌う現場ではその使用が規制される。空冷方 式やミスト冷却方式ではこのような問題は回避されるが、切削屑が飛散するため に、切削屑の散乱による作業域の汚損に加え、切削屑の工具本体内への侵入によ るモータの早期劣化、あるいは作業者の目に入ったり衣服を汚損する等の問題を 生じている。Among the above cooling methods, the water cooling method hardly scatters cutting chips, but its use is regulated at the site where muddy water stains are avoided due to muddyness. This problem can be avoided with the air cooling method or mist cooling method, but since the cutting dust is scattered, in addition to contamination of the work area due to scattering of cutting dust, cutting dust enters the tool body. This causes problems such as early deterioration of the motor, stains on workers' eyes, and stains on clothes.

【0004】 このため、例えば、実開昭62ー201642号では、ドリル部材の外周域を 軸方向に伸縮可能な構造のカバー部材で覆い、カバー部材の側部にエアホースを 取り付けてカバー部材内に入った切削屑を吸引する構造のものが提案されている 。For this reason, for example, in Japanese Utility Model Laid-Open No. 62-201642, the outer peripheral region of the drill member is covered with a cover member having a structure capable of expanding and contracting in the axial direction, and an air hose is attached to a side portion of the cover member so that the cover member is provided inside the cover member. A structure has been proposed that sucks the cutting chips that have entered.

【0005】[0005]

【考案が解決しようとする課題】[Problems to be solved by the device]

ところで、この種の工具では、本来の目的である穿孔を迅速且つ容易に行うに は、防塵又は集塵のための付帯設備はできるだけ簡単で軽微なものが望ましいが 、上述のような伸縮構造で吸引機能を有するものでは、集塵機やコンプレッサを 要するために設備が構成上もコスト上も嵩張るとともに、吸引ホース等の存在に よって機動性が阻害されるなど使用の簡便性に欠ける。 By the way, with this type of tool, it is desirable that the incidental equipment for dust prevention or dust collection be as simple and light as possible in order to quickly and easily perform the original purpose of drilling. A device having a suction function requires a dust collector and a compressor, which makes the facility bulky in terms of configuration and cost, and lacks convenience in use, such as the presence of a suction hose impairs mobility.

【0006】 そこで、この考案は、構成が簡易で工具の機動性を阻害せず、また、清掃も容 易で使用性の向上を図れる防塵部材の提供をその目的とする。Therefore, an object of the present invention is to provide a dustproof member that has a simple structure, does not impair the mobility of the tool, is easy to clean, and improves usability.

この考案は、上記目的を達成すべく創案されたもので、その特徴は、切削時に おける切削部位周辺の切削屑の飛散域を覆う形状を有するとともにドリル部材の 挿入口が形成されたカバー部材と、被切削面に着脱自在に取り付けられ前記カバ ー部材を支持する支持部材とが備えられている構成にある。 This invention was devised to achieve the above-mentioned object, and is characterized by a cover member that has a shape that covers the scattering area of cutting debris around the cutting site at the time of cutting and that has an insertion opening for a drill member. And a support member that is detachably attached to the surface to be cut and that supports the cover member.

【0008】 また、前記カバー部材の内面に吸水性の集塵部材を着脱可能に設けて集塵機能 を有する構成とすることもでき、前記支持部材が吸盤機能を有する構成とするこ ともできる。Further, a water absorbing dust collecting member may be detachably provided on the inner surface of the cover member so as to have a dust collecting function, or the supporting member may have a sucker function.

【0009】 また、ドリル部材の外周を覆う筒状のカバー部と、被切削面に着脱自在に取り 付けられ前記カバー部に連設される支持部とから成る構成とすることができる。Further, it may be configured to include a cylindrical cover portion that covers the outer periphery of the drill member, and a support portion that is detachably attached to the surface to be cut and that is connected to the cover portion.

【0010】[0010]

【作用】[Action]

この考案によれば、例えばドリル部材がカバー部材の挿入口に挿入され、カバ ー部材が一旦タイル等の被切削面から離された状態で所定箇所への初期食い付き 穿孔が行われる。その後支持部材が被切削面に取付けられてカバー部材が切削屑 の飛散域を覆う状態にセッティングされ、穿孔がなされる。穿孔中切削屑はカバ ー部材によって飛散を阻止され、作業者への飛散が防止される。 According to this invention, for example, the drill member is inserted into the insertion opening of the cover member, and the cover member is once separated from the surface to be cut such as the tile to perform the initial bite drilling at a predetermined position. After that, the support member is attached to the surface to be cut, the cover member is set in a state of covering the scattering area of the cutting chips, and the holes are drilled. The cutting members are prevented from scattering during drilling by the cover member, and are prevented from scattering to the operator.

【0011】 また、集塵部材が着脱可能に設けられる構成では、集塵部材は乾式切削の場合 には水を含まされて用いられ、切削屑の付着量が多くなった時点で外されて水洗 される。また、ミスト等の湿式切削の場合には集塵部材は乾いた状態で用いられ 、切削屑の付着量が多くなった時点で同様に清掃されて再使用される。Further, in the configuration in which the dust collecting member is detachably provided, the dust collecting member is used by containing water in the case of dry cutting, and is removed and washed with water when the amount of adhering cutting dust increases. To be done. Further, in the case of wet cutting such as mist, the dust collecting member is used in a dry state, and when the amount of cutting chips attached increases, it is similarly cleaned and reused.

【0012】 また、筒状のカバー部を有する場合には、カバー部によって穿孔初期における 被切削面と略平行の飛散が防止され、穿孔の進行に伴う切削屑のドリル部材の軸 方向への飛散はドリル部材自体に設けられる防塵部材等で止められる。Further, in the case of having a cylindrical cover part, the cover part prevents scattering in a direction substantially parallel to the surface to be cut in the initial stage of drilling, and the cutting chips are scattered in the axial direction of the drill member as the drilling progresses. Is stopped by a dustproof member or the like provided on the drill member itself.

図1乃至図3はこの考案の一実施例を示すもので、ミスト冷却方式による穿孔 作業への適用例を示す。コンクリート壁面2には化粧材としてのタイル4が張り 付けられており、タイル4の表面にはドリル部材6の穿孔による切削屑Dの飛散 を防止する防塵部材8が取り付けられている。 1 to 3 show an embodiment of the present invention and show an application example to a drilling operation by a mist cooling method. A tile 4 as a decorative material is attached to the concrete wall surface 2, and a dustproof member 8 for preventing scattering of cutting dust D due to drilling of a drill member 6 is attached to the surface of the tile 4.

【0014】 ドリル部材6のシャンク軸10の先端には、ダイヤモンド粒を焼結して形成し た柱状のビット12が固着されており、シャンク軸10の軸穴を介して供給され たミスト(霧状水滴)がビット12のスリット12aから噴出して切削時の摩擦 熱が抑制されるようになっている。A columnar bit 12 formed by sintering diamond grains is fixed to the tip of the shank shaft 10 of the drill member 6, and the mist (fog) supplied through the shaft hole of the shank shaft 10 is fixed. Water droplets) are ejected from the slit 12a of the bit 12 to suppress frictional heat during cutting.

【0015】 防塵部材8は、切削時の切削屑Dの飛散域を覆う形状を有するゴム質系のカバ ー部材14と、このカバー部材14の内面に着脱可能に設けられる吸水性の集塵 部材16と、カバー部材14の外縁部に複数個設けられる支持部材18とから概 略構成されている。The dustproof member 8 is a rubber-based cover member 14 having a shape that covers the scattering area of the cutting dust D at the time of cutting, and a water-absorbing dust collecting member detachably provided on the inner surface of the cover member 14. 16 and a plurality of supporting members 18 provided on the outer edge of the cover member 14 in general.

【0016】 この例に示すカバー部材14は、椀状に形成されたカバー本体部20と、この カバー本体部20の外縁に連設されたフランジ部22とから構成されており、カ バー本体部20の中央部にはシャンク軸10を挿通するための挿通口20aが形 成されている。フランジ部22には、支持部材18を取り付けるための環状溝2 2aが形成されているとともに、フランジ部22の内方には集塵部材16が着脱 自在にセッティングされる環状溝22bが形成されている。The cover member 14 shown in this example includes a cover body 20 formed in a bowl shape and a flange portion 22 continuous with the outer edge of the cover body 20. An insertion port 20a for inserting the shank shaft 10 is formed in the central portion of 20. An annular groove 22a for mounting the support member 18 is formed in the flange portion 22, and an annular groove 22b in which the dust collecting member 16 is detachably set is formed inside the flange portion 22. There is.

【0017】 集塵部材16は、例えばスポンジ材やラバーフォーム材、あるいはフエルト材 等の素材でカバー本体部20の内面に沿う椀状に形成されており、中央部にはド リル部材6をフィット状態で通すための切り込み16aが形成されている。The dust collecting member 16 is made of a material such as a sponge material, a rubber foam material, or a felt material, and is formed in a bowl shape along the inner surface of the cover main body portion 20. The drill member 6 is fitted in the central portion. A notch 16a is formed for passing in the state.

【0018】 支持部材18は浴室等に使用される市販の吸盤部材を使用することができ、こ の場合、その頭部18aの形状に合わせてフランジ部22の環状溝22bが決定 される。環状溝22bの適当箇所には支持部材18をセッティングするための差 込穴22cが形成されており、支持部材18の数を任意に変えられるとともに、 吸盤機能が劣化した場合には容易に取替えられるようになっている。The support member 18 may be a commercially available suction cup member used in a bathroom or the like, and in this case, the annular groove 22b of the flange portion 22 is determined according to the shape of the head portion 18a thereof. An insertion hole 22c for setting the support member 18 is formed at an appropriate position of the annular groove 22b, and the number of the support members 18 can be arbitrarily changed and can be easily replaced when the suction cup function is deteriorated. It is like this.

【0019】 また、この例ではカバー部材14と支持部材18との隙間を閉塞する閉塞部材 24が設けられている。閉塞部材24は集塵部材16と同様の素材で形成するこ とができるが、切削屑Dの飛散方向は穿孔初期は被切削面に略平行となるものの すぐに断面略扇形に移行して安定するので必ずしも必要ではない。なお、閉塞部 材24はカバー部材14のフランジ部22の内周面22dに単に嵌め込むかある いは接着することによって取り付けることができる。Further, in this example, a closing member 24 that closes the gap between the cover member 14 and the support member 18 is provided. The closing member 24 can be formed of the same material as the dust collecting member 16, but the scattering direction of the cutting dust D is substantially parallel to the surface to be cut at the initial stage of drilling, but immediately shifts to a substantially fan-shaped cross section and stabilizes. It is not always necessary. The closing member 24 can be attached to the inner peripheral surface 22d of the flange portion 22 of the cover member 14 by simply fitting or adhering.

【0020】 次に防塵部材8の使用動作を説明する。まず、図3に示すように、ドリル部材 6をカバー本体部20の挿通口20a及び集塵部材16の切り込み16aを介し て挿通し、かかる状態で防塵部材8を被切削面としてのタイル4の表面から若干 離した状態で穿孔箇所にビット12を当てがって初期の食い付きを目視しながら 行う。Next, the operation of using the dustproof member 8 will be described. First, as shown in FIG. 3, the drill member 6 is inserted through the insertion opening 20a of the cover body 20 and the notch 16a of the dust collecting member 16, and in this state, the dustproof member 8 is attached to the tile 4 as the cut surface. The bit 12 is applied to the perforated portion while being slightly separated from the surface, and the initial biting is visually observed.

【0021】 初期穿孔後一旦ドリル部材6の駆動を止め、支持部材18をタイル4の表面に 密着させて図1に示すように被切削面への取付を行う。この後ドリル部材6を再 び駆動して所定深さの穿孔を行う。After the initial drilling, the driving of the drill member 6 is temporarily stopped, the supporting member 18 is brought into close contact with the surface of the tile 4, and the tile 4 is attached to the surface to be cut as shown in FIG. After this, the drill member 6 is driven again to drill a predetermined depth.

【0022】 切削屑Dはその大部分が集塵部材16に付着する。この例の場合、集塵部材1 6は乾いた状態で用いられ、作業終了後取り外されて水洗され、再びカバー部材 14内へ取り付けられる。空冷作業の場合には、集塵部材16は水を含ませた状 態で用いられる。なお、カバー部材14のみでも防塵機能は得られるが、集塵部 材16を設けることによって、防塵と同時に切削屑Dの流れ落ちを防止すること ができる。Most of the cutting dust D adheres to the dust collecting member 16. In the case of this example, the dust collecting member 16 is used in a dry state, is removed after the work is finished, is washed with water, and is again mounted in the cover member 14. In the case of air cooling work, the dust collecting member 16 is used in a state of containing water. Although the dustproof function can be obtained only by the cover member 14, by providing the dust collecting member 16, it is possible to prevent dust and the cutting dust D from flowing down at the same time.

【0023】 被切削面へ取り付けるタイプであるので、切削装置の作業中の機動性ないし取 扱性を妨げることが無いとともに、持ち運び時の取扱性を妨げることが無い。Since it is a type to be attached to the surface to be cut, it does not hinder the maneuverability or handleability of the cutting device during work, and does not hinder the handleability when carried.

【0024】 次に図4及び図5は他の実施例を示す。なお、前記例と同一部分は同一符号で 示す。防塵部材25のカバー本体部20には上下部分に採光及び目視のための窓 部20b,20bが形成されており、各窓部20bにはフック26が取り付けら れている。これに対応してフランジ部22にはフック26が係合される係合片2 8が取り付けられている。また、集塵部材16には窓部20bに対応して内窓部 16bが形成されており、内窓部16bは窓部20bの内面に接着されている。Next, FIGS. 4 and 5 show another embodiment. The same parts as those in the above example are designated by the same reference numerals. The cover body 20 of the dustproof member 25 has windows 20b, 20b formed on the upper and lower portions for lighting and visual observation, and a hook 26 is attached to each window 20b. Corresponding to this, an engagement piece 28 with which the hook 26 is engaged is attached to the flange portion 22. Further, the dust collecting member 16 is formed with an inner window portion 16b corresponding to the window portion 20b, and the inner window portion 16b is bonded to the inner surface of the window portion 20b.

【0025】 防塵部材25の使用動作を説明すると、まずタイル4の表面に支持部材18を 密着させてセッティングした後ドリル部材6を挿通する。この後、図5に示すよ うに、窓部20bをめくって目視できる状態とし、初期の食い付き穿孔を行った 後窓部20bを元に戻して所定深さの穿孔を行う。この例の場合、窓部20bは 必ずしも上下に設ける必要はなく、また、窓部20bの開口範囲は目視による初 期穿孔を行うことが可能な範囲で適宜に設定されるものである。The operation of using the dustproof member 25 will be described. First, the support member 18 is set in close contact with the surface of the tile 4 and then the drill member 6 is inserted. After that, as shown in FIG. 5, the window 20b is turned over so that it can be seen, and the rear window 20b that has been initially bited and drilled is returned to the original depth to be drilled. In the case of this example, the window portions 20b do not necessarily have to be provided on the upper and lower sides, and the opening range of the window portions 20b is appropriately set within a range in which initial perforation can be visually performed.

【0026】 次に図6及び図7は穿孔工具自体に取り付けられる防塵又は集塵部材と併用す る簡易タイプを示す。この例で示す防塵部材30は、ドリル部材6の外周面を覆 う筒状のカバー部32と、このカバー部32に一体に連設された支持部34とか ら構成されている。Next, FIGS. 6 and 7 show a simple type used in combination with a dustproof or dust collecting member attached to the drilling tool itself. The dustproof member 30 shown in this example includes a cylindrical cover portion 32 that covers the outer peripheral surface of the drill member 6, and a support portion 34 that is integrally connected to the cover portion 32.

【0027】 支持部34は吸盤機能を有するもので、環状外縁34aと、これに環状空隙部 34bを挟んで形成される環状内縁34cとから形成されている。カバー部32 と支持部34はゴム質系の素材で一体成形することができる。The support portion 34 has a suction cup function, and is formed of an annular outer edge 34a and an annular inner edge 34c formed by sandwiching the annular void portion 34b. The cover part 32 and the support part 34 can be integrally formed of a rubber material.

【0028】 防塵部材30をタイル4の表面に取り付けた場合、カバー部32の開口部32 aによって穿孔位置を目視できるので、取り付けた状態で容易に穿孔開始動作を 行うことができる。穿孔初期における切削屑Dのタイル4と略平行な飛散はカバ ー部32によって阻止される。また、穿孔の進行に伴う切削屑Dのドリル部材6 の軸方向への飛散は、工具本体36に取り付けられる例えば椀状の防塵又は集塵 カバー38で阻止される。本出願人は、実願平4ー20599号にて工具本体に 取り付けるタイプの集塵カバーを提案済みである。When the dustproof member 30 is attached to the surface of the tile 4, the perforation position can be visually confirmed through the opening 32 a of the cover portion 32, so that the perforation start operation can be easily performed in the attached state. The cover portion 32 prevents the cutting dust D from scattering substantially parallel to the tiles 4 in the initial stage of drilling. Further, the scattering of the cutting waste D in the axial direction of the drill member 6 due to the progress of drilling is prevented by, for example, a bowl-shaped dustproof or dust-collecting cover 38 attached to the tool body 36. The applicant has proposed in Japanese Patent Application No. 4-20599 a dust collecting cover of a type to be attached to the tool body.

【0029】 なお、上記各例では各構成要素に特定の形状並びに特定の材質を示したが、こ れに限られるものではなく、上述の機能を満足し得る範囲で適宜に設計変更可能 である。また、穿孔作業への適用例を示したが、回転刃による溝切り作業への利 用もできるものである。In each of the above examples, each component has a specific shape and a specific material, but the present invention is not limited to this, and the design can be changed as appropriate within the range in which the above-described function can be satisfied. . Also, although an example of application to drilling work was shown, it can also be applied to grooving work with a rotary blade.

【0030】[0030]

【考案の効果】[Effect of device]

この考案によれば、被切削面に取り付けて使用できるので、切削装置の切削時 並びに持ち運び時の機動性ないし取扱性を妨げることがなく、よって作業性の向 上を図ることができる。 According to this invention, since it can be attached to the surface to be cut and used, it does not hinder maneuverability or handleability of the cutting device when cutting and carrying, and thus it is possible to improve workability.
